Application
- Copolymerization of butadiene and styrene under the influence of n-butyllithium: This study explores the copolymerization process using n-butyllithium as a catalyst, which is significant for the development of new synthetic rubber materials (V Bronskaya et al., 2023).
- Modifiers of n-Butyllithium in the Synthesis of Polybutadiene and Styrene-Butadiene Rubbers: Explores the use of n-butyllithium with different modifiers in the synthesis of industrial rubbers, important for understanding the control of polymer properties (VS Glukhovskoi et al., 2014).
- Aggregation and Solvation of n-Butyllithium: Examines the aggregation behavior and solvation properties of n-butyllithium in various solvents, providing insights into its chemical interactions essential for organic synthesis (O Tai et al., 2017).
